Abstract

The present disclosure provides a white ink including an aqueous ink vehicle, from 5 wt % to 50 wt % of a white metal oxide pigment having an average particulate size from 100 nm to 2,000 nm, from 0.1 wt % to 4 wt % of anionic oxide particulates having an average particulate size from 1 nm to 100 nm, from 2 wt % to 30 wt % of latex particulates having a glass transition temperature from 0 C. to 130 C., and a non-ionic or predominantly non-ionic dispersant having an acid number not higher than 100 mg KOH/g based on dry polymer weight. The white metal oxide pigment and anionic oxide particulates are present in the white ink at a weight ratio from 5:1 to 200:1.
